Example. Let's say the ALV is 72. White slip pickup limit is 87 (ALV +15). Now lets say you are at 80 hours. You see an easy 2-day trip and put in a WS request. You will not be granted the WS since that would result in your exceeding the WS pickup limit. However the Rules Auditor would likely say "no rules violations found."
It would be nice to have an additional bit of information that might say "no FAR rules violation found, transaction denied due to PWA Section xxx"

Between rotations:
12.00 For PBS (PWA 23.D)
10.30 for PCS (WS, YS, swaps) 30 min buffer.
10.00 for GS and RSV assignments. No buffer
Rules auditor just looks at FARs because it can’t know what kind of slip request you are looking for.
